Clear Out Clutter

Well before your step, begin eliminating points you no more demand. Decluttering your residence not only implies less time spent packing, however likewise lower moving costs.

" Carriers rate long-distance moves in terms of volume and weight," claims Nimrod Sheinberg, Vice Head Of State of Sales for Oz Relocating & Storage Space. "Doing away with unnecessary mess minimizes your stock's weight as well as its volume, so you will conserve loan."

Overcome each space in your home and set aside garments, kitchen area things, and various other items that you no more requirement. Arrange a yard sales to help cover several of the relocating costs, and also contribute whatever you have left to charity.

Make a decision Exactly How to Relocate

You have a number of alternatives when moving out-of-state on a spending plan:

Use a full-service relocating company
Utilize a relocating container business
Work with a vehicle rental
Entirely DIY
Although sweet-talking your truck-owning good friend to help you move from Alabama to Georgia will not cost you a lot more than gas loan as well as pizza, take into consideration the extra labor on your part, the danger of damages, as well as the opportunity of a strained friendship.

" If you're unsure you can complete some component of your move without expert help, do not attempt," claims Sheinberg. "We were called up once by a triad of college students who had gotten their couch stuck in a staircase. Entering over your head and having to call emergency help is not ideal and can end up setting you back greater than simply paying movers."

Moving container companies let you load at your own pace. When you're ready, the firm supplies the container to your brand-new house. Because you pack as well as load the unit on your own, you'll commonly spend less than with a typical moving company.

If you have time and also don't mind driving large lorries, packing and driving a rental vehicle is an additional great money-saving option. Nonetheless, if you should take a week off job to drive across the nation, moving expenses intensify significantly.

Travel Light
If you're moving solo and also don't have much furnishings, pack a couple of bags and also traveling by aircraft, train, bus, or car. Amtrak enables you to ship 500 pounds total, with a 50-pound weight restriction per package. However, they do bill additional for that baggage.

Do the math to analyze baggage fees for every choice, and do not fail to remember to factor in traveling time. "While the bus or train may be a more affordable choice, you run the risk of extending extracting the relocation," claims McClenahan. "When you factor in period of the relocation, an aircraft might be much more cost-effective."

Relocate the Off-Season
Summer is peak moving pop over to these guys period. Because of high need, moving firm prices usually increase in between May and also September. If you have flexibility in your step, Sheinberg says prices plunge in the wintertime.

To further reduce prices, schedule your step for a weekday, which are more inexpensive than hectic weekend breaks. Additionally avoid moving at the very beginning or end of the month, when tenants have a tendency to transfer.

Usage Free Loading Products
Grab boxes from local retailers, which frequently have empties sitting in the back room. Save your Amazon delivery order boxes and packaging products. Allow your personal belongings offer double responsibility.

" Blankets, towels, newspapers, and also cushions can all be utilized to substitute traditional product packaging products," says McClenahan. "Cover your meals as well as breakables in kitchen towels or garments to maintain them safe. Bigger blankets can be used to safeguard furniture while they remain in the moving vehicle."
